AP / IB / CLEP Credit

 

Advanced Placement (AP)

The Advanced Placement Program of the College Board is accepted by MWSU. Students who receive the required score or higher out of a possible 5 are eligible for college credit. Credit may be awarded as follows:
AP Course Score Required Hours Granted MWSU Course Satisfied
American Government/Politics 3 3 GOV 101
American History 4 3 HIS 140
Art History 3 3 ART 100
Biology 3 5 BIO 101
Biology 4 5 BIO 105
Calculus AB 4 5 MAT 167
Calculus BC 4 5 MAT 167,177
Chemistry 3 5 CHE 111
Comparative Government/Politics 4 3 GOV 210
Computer Science A 4 3 CSC 184
Computer Science AB 4 3 CSC 184
European History 4 3 HIS 110
English Language & Composition 3 3 ENG 104
English Language & Composition 3 3 ENG 210
French 3 6 FRE 102,112
German 3 6 GER 102,112
Macroeconomics 3 3 ECO 260
Microeconomics 3 3 ECO 261
Music Theory 3 2 MUS 119
Physics B 4 5 PHY 110
Physics C - Mechanics* 4 5 PHY 210
Physics C - Elec/Magnetism* 4    
Psychology 3 3 PSY 101
Spanish 3 6 SPA 102,112
* Both parts of Physics C (mechanics & Electricity/Magnetism) must be taken and receive a score of 4 to receive credit.

 

International Baccalaureate Diploma (IB)

MWSU recognizes the International Baccalaureate Diploma for admission and grants course credit in certain subjects. Course equivalencies and hours granted will vary. Please contact the Office of Admissions at 800.662.7041 or 816.271.4266 to have your credit evaluated.
